About this listen
Today on Real Talk, The RealReal’s Kristen Naiman sits with award-winning writer and director Janicza Bravo. They begin by unpacking their formative collaborations as stylists, uniform dressing, and the vast, 20,000 photograph archive that guides Janicza’s creative process. Then, they discuss dressing for work, the differences between LA and NYC style, and the story behind a legendary Schiaparelli suit.
To close, they offer guidance to two callers: one seeking clarity on how to dress for work at a synagogue while balancing masculine and feminine styles, and another relearning how to dress for Canadian seasons after years in Los Angeles. They also celebrate the bathrobe.
